I'm trying to run dosbox via vnc on a remote machine. Speed's not an issue - I just want to run old BBS software (PCBoard)...
I'm using TightVNC for this, just as I do for azureus (which works just fine..) but with dosbox the keymap is completely mixed up. Completely as in:
"q=c, w=., <enter>=<space>" and so on..

When running a window-manager via vnc (tried: matchbox-window-manager) everything's fine for the window-manager, but when running dosbox in this window-manager the keymap of dosbox is still messed just like when running dosbox directly..

Host-system is debian etch with TightVNC 1.2.9-21, client-system is TightVNC on archlinux or windows-xp..

I allready tried setting "keyboardlayout=GR", "keyboardlayout=DE" and using the freedos keyboard-files - nothing.
